Strathberry is one of the most exciting contemporary luxury brands to emerge from the UK in the past decade. Founded in Edinburgh and handcrafted by skilled artisans in the renowned leather workshops of Spain, the brand is defined by its minimalist design language, refined craftsmanship and its signature bar hardware. Loved by global tastemakers, celebrities and royalty, Strathberry has cultivated a fast-growing international community drawn to modern elegance, timeless design and exceptional quality.
Driven by an entrepreneurial spirit and a strong pace of growth, the brand has built a significant direct-to-consumer business and is stocked in leading general retailers including Selfridges, Liberty, Nordstrom and Neiman Marcus. The retail footprint continues to expand with flagship stores in London and Edinburgh, supported by a new in-house atelier that brings craft, sampling and repair together in one creative space.
